Alaçatı Pazaryeri Mosque was also known as Ayios Konstantinos Church in the past. Built by Yuhannis Halapes in the 19th century (1874), the building functions as both a mosque and a church with minor renovations. The church, which has three naves and a basilica plan, was built using the rubble stone technique. The vaulted superstructure is covered with a gable roof in the central nave and a porch roof in the side naves. The narthex in the west has two floors and its galleries partially extend over the north and south naves. The iconostasis section was preserved in its original form, and a mihrab was added to the south. Today, the narthex section has been closed and turned into shops. The entrance is from the north. The single balconied cut stone minaret, which was added later, can be entered from the outside.
